body {
	font-family:"nanum";
	color:#333;
	font-size:14px;
	line-height:1.5;
}

a {
	text-decoration:none;
	color:#333;
}

.auto {
	width:960px;
	margin:auto;
	position:relative;
}

.auto:after {
	content:"";
	display:block;
	width:0;
	height:0;
	overflow:hidden;
	clear:both;
}

.clearFix:after {
	content:"";
	display:block;
	width:0;
	height:0;
	overflow:hidden;
	clear:both;
}

ul:after,ol:after,dl:after {
	content:"";
	display:block;
	width:0;
	height:0;
	overflow:hidden;
	clear:both;
}

/* header */
#header {
	position:relative;
	width:100%;
	background:#d2dfee;
	border-bottom:1px solid #d2dfee;
	z-index:99;
}

#header .gnbWrap {
	height:100px;
	width:100%;
	position:absolute;
	z-index:999;
	background:#d2dfee;
	overflow:hidden;
}

#header .gnbWrap:after {
	content:"";
	display:block;
	width:100%;
	height:1px;
	background:#eee;
	position:absolute;
	top:100px;
}

#header h1 {
	float:left;
	padding:10px 0;
}

#gnb {
	float:right;
	text-align:center;
}

#gnb > ul > li {
	float:left;
}

#gnb > ul > li > a {
	display:block;
	he ight:100px;
	padding:35px 32px;
	font-size:20px;
	font-family:"nanumB";
}

#gnb > ul > li .sub {
	height:250px;
	padding:15px 0;
	background: #d2dfee;
	border-right:1px solid #d2dfee;
	border-left:1px solid #d2dfee;
}

#gnb > ul > li .sub a {
	display:block;
	padding:3px 0;
	font-weight: bold;
	font-size:16px;
}

#gnb > ul > li .sub a:hover {
	background:#53759c;
	color:#fff;
}
#gnb > ul > li:hover > a {
	color:#53759c;
}

#gnb > ul > li:hover .sub {
	border-color:#d2dfee;
}

#header .mGnbWrap {
	width:100%;
	height:50px;
	background: #d4dfee;
	display:none;
	z-index:999;
}
#header .mGnbWrap .allBtn {
	float:left;
}
#header .mGnbWrap .allBtn .fa {
	font-size: 34px;
	padding:8px 3px 8px 20px
}
#header .mGnbWrap .mLogo {
	float:right;
	padding:0px;
	line-height: 0;
	padding:12px 20px 12px 0px;
}
#header .mGnbWrap .mLogo img {
	width:auto;
	height:26px;
}
#mGnb {
	width:40%;
	position: fixed;
	z-index:99999;
	background: #6584ad;
	left:-40%;
}
#mGnb > ul {
	z-index:99999;
}
#mGnb > ul > li > a {
	display:block;
	height:30px;
	line-height:30px;
	font-size: 1.25em;
	font-weight: bold;
	border-bottom:1px solid #ccc;
	padding-left:20px;
	color:#fff;
}

#mGnb .sub {
	display:none;
}

#mGnb .sub > li a {
	display:block;
	font-weight: bold;
	height:26px;
	line-height:26px;
	font-size: 1.1em;
	background: #d4dfee;
	padding-left:30px;
	color:#333;
}

#footer {
	padding:30px 0;
	background:#333;
	color:#fff;
	font-size:11px;
}
#footer .footerTop div.info {
	float:right;
	margin-top:15px;
}
#footer .footerTop div.info ul {
	padding-bottom: 6px;
}
#footer .footerTop .flogo {
	float:left;
}

#footer .footerTop li {
	float:left;
}

#footer .footerTop li span {
	float:left;
	color:#fff;
	padding:0 10px;
	display:block;
	position:relative;
}

#footer .footerTop li span:after {
	content:"";
	display:block;
	width:1px;
	height:10px;
	background:#fff;
	position:absolute;
	left:0px;
	top:2px;
}

#footer .footerTop li:first-child span {
	padding-left:0;
}

#footer .footerTop li:first-child span:after {
	display:none;
}
#footer .mFooter {
	text-align: center;
	display:none;
}
#divpop{
	display:block;
	position: absolute;
	top:10%;
	left:10%;
	width:410px;
	height:auto;
	background: #fff;
	border:5px solid #3571b5;
	z-index:100;
}
#divpop2{
	display:block;
	position: absolute;
	top:10%;
	left:33%;
	width:410px;
	height:auto;
	background: #fff;
	border:5px solid #3571b5;
	z-index:100;
}
/*#divpop img,#divpop2 img {
	width:100%;
}
#divpop .popWrap,#divpop2 .popWrap {
	padding:20px 25px 0;
}
#divpop .btnWrap,#divpop2 .btnWrap {
	width:100%;
	margin:10px 0 20px;
	padding-top: 10px;
	border-top: 1px solid #ddd;
}
#divpop .btnWrap form input,
#divpop .btnWrap form label,
#divpop2 .btnWrap form input,
#divpop2 .btnWrap form label
{
	float:left;
}
#divpop .btnWrap form input,#divpop2 .btnWrap form input {
    margin: 5px 3px 3px 4px;
}
#divpop .btnWrap form a,#divpop2 .btnWrap form a {
	float:right;
}
*/
.pop{
		height:auto;
		border:2px solid #ddd;
		position:absolute;
		z-index:1000;
	}
.popWrap img{
	width:100%;
	height:auto;
}
	.btnWrap{
		overflow:hidden;
		background:#fff;
	}
	.btnWrap .to_end{
		float:left;
	}
	.btnWrap .to_end #day,.btnWrap .to_end #day2{
		margin:10px;
	}
	.btnWrap .to_end label{
		font:17px "맑은 고딕";
	}
	.btnWrap .close{
		float:right;
		cursor:pointer;
		font:17px "맑은 고딕";
		margin:8px;
	}
	#popup1{
		left:50px;
		top:10px;
	}
	#popup2{
		left:660px;
		top:10px;
	}
@media all and (max-width: 700px) {
        #header {
			position: fixed;
		}
		#header .gnbWrap {
			display:none;
		}
		#header .mGnbWrap {
			display:block;
			z-index:99999;
		}
		#footer .footerWrap {
			display:none;
		}
		#footer .mFooter {
			display:block;
		}
		#divpop,#divpop2 {
		width:60%;
		height:auto;
		border:3px solid #3571b5;
	}
	#divpop .popWrap,#divpop2 .popWrap {
		padding:2% 3% 0;
	}
	#divpop .btnWrap,#divpop2 .btnWrap {
		width:100%;
		margin:4px 0 7px;
		padding-top: 3px;
		border-top: 1px solid #ddd;
	}
	#divpop .btnWrap form input,#divpop2 .btnWrap form input {
		margin: 3px 3px 3px 4px;
	}
	#divpop2{
	top:50%;
	left:10%;
	}
}
